Below Average Demand in Alabama

The location quotient (LQ) of 0.3 indicates that Alabama has a below-average concentration of Transportation, Storage, and Distribution Managers professionals. This may suggest fewer local opportunities compared to other states, though national trends should also be considered.

Note: Location Quotient (LQ) is the ratio of the percentage of workers in an occupation in a given area to the percentage in that occupation nationwide. An LQ > 1.0 means above-average concentration; < 1.0 means below-average.

What is a Location Quotient (LQ)?

Location Quotient measures how concentrated an occupation is in a state compared to the national average. LQ > 1.0 means the state has more of that job proportionally. LQ > 1.2 indicates strong demand.
